Arsenal face fight to keep Kanu

soccernet.com

Arsenal are facing a potential battle with Nigeria over Nwankwo Kanu's release date for the African Nations' Cup finals.

Arsene Wenger had been hoping Kanu would be allowed to join up with his international team-mates on January 18 after his side's Premiership fixture at Aston Villa.

After all, with Sylvain Wiltord and Dennis Bergkamp ruled out of action for at least another 10 days, they are set to miss Arsenal's next three games - against Everton, Middlesbrough and Villa.

However, FIFA's rules on the release of players for international tournaments clearly state that they must be allowed to join up with their countries 14 days before the start of the competition.

With the African Nations' Cup kicking off on January 25, that means Kanu can play against Everton tomorrow and Boro on Saturday, but could be suspended from playing against Villa even if he did not join up with Nigeria.

Arsenal could request a delay from the Nigerian FA, with compatriot Jay-Jay Okocha expected to be allowed to join up on January 16 after Bolton's FA Cup third round replay against Tranmere.

Wenger, who believed Kanu's release date would be January 18 - as if it was a qualifying tie - said: 'We respect that he has to play for his country as we knew when we bought him that he would go away to play in the African Nations' Cup.

'But equally we want to use the players as long as we can. We need his presence and quality and we would otherwise be a bit short up front.

'It's easy to understand that the player doesn't need a pre-tournament camp as his country will benefit more from him turning up to play completely fit.

'I had a chat with Okocha and Kanu when we played at Bolton. Okocha told me 'let him go and I will stay'! But Nigeria expect Okocha and Kanu as they're the experienced players and they rely a lot on them to have a successful tournament.

'That's why maybe they expect them to turn up a little bit earlier to be at the centre of the team. I can understand that but I need Kanu as well.'

Samuel Kaalu, press officer for the Nigerian Football Federation, nevertheless insisted there was already 'an understanding with the clubs for players to report to our training camp by January 11'.

He added: 'We will expect them to respect the gentleman's agreement we have reached with them. They know what FIFA's rules say about matters like this.

'Otherwise, the situation will be brought to our attention. We will look at it critically and make the appropriate decision. I cannot tell you at the moment what will happen but I assure you that we will do what we can to ensure the release of the players.

'The African Nations Cup is as important as the European Championships. We expect clubs in Europe to respect this important tournament for the African continent.'

Nigeria's position has not been helped by the withdrawal of Inter Milan striker Obafemi Martins, presumably due to club commitments.

Indeed, the pressure on his place at club level was exactly the reason that Lauren retired from international football with Cameroon.

Wenger therefore feels sympathy with Tottenham for the way that Freddie Kanoute is set to take advantage of a FIFA loophole which could allow him to play for Mali despite having previously represented the French Under-21s.

'I do sympathise with them, because of course they didn't expect it. It is a bit of a blow for them but the rules are the rules and they have now changed,' observed the Arsenal boss.

'I understand the African countries as, in France, it always used to be the other way around - with players like Patrick Vieira, Claude Makelele and Marcel Desailly - from the former colonies.

'But I believe it is a handicap for the African players to organise all these competitions as clubs hesitate in signing them because of that.'
